And it really is triggered by a singular event when those brave IRS whistleblowers, whose story I broke about three, four months ago back in May, when they came forward and they provided such compelling evidence to Congress, it really put everybody on alert, including the judge, that something wasn't right.
This wasn't the sort of deal that normally gets done in a tax case like this, especially when you have a guy who is a, by his own admission, a regular tax goflow.
He hadn't been paying taxes for years.
And all of a sudden, you find out, well, they couldn't ask questions about his father.
They couldn't raid a storage locker that he had.
They couldn't go interview other witnesses.
They were told not to ask about Joe Biden.
And, oh, they allowed the statute of limitations.
The government never lets the statute of limitations go on an open case when they're looking for leverage on the most serious offenses that Hunter Biden had done.
They let the statute expire on the fact that he hadn't paid money on all that Brisma, Ukraine money, the biggest scandal in the Biden family.
That extraordinary set of rolling revelations really changed the course of it.
You see it in the correspondence that Abby Lowell's made public in some of these news interviews.
Those whistleblowers stopped a bad deal, and they've now rebooted the case in a very different direction.

Well, listen, I think there is a very big question that is outstanding, which is, is the information that the FBI got in 2020 that we were all kept from?
It was a secret for three years until Chuck Grousey could get it and put it out with him and James Comer, is there a $10 million payment that can be traced that looks something like the bribe that the FBI informant told the agents on multiple occasions about?
I can tell you that members of Congress recently were alerted to a $10 million transaction that occurs on or around February of 2014.
Why is that important?
Devin Archer told us that was the first time he had conversations with Brisma about joining the board with Hunter Biden.
So, February 2014, two months before we all knew that Hunter and Biden and Devin Archer were getting involved with Brisma, he's over there meeting with Brisma officials.
And oh, there's a $10 million transfer that comes out of Brisma to an account in the United States.
That is a significant lead.
That doesn't mean it's proof, but those are the sort of things that need to be resolved.
We need to find out: is that bribe true or not true?
It can be resolved.
Bank records will tell us.
Ukrainian officials from Brisma could be brought here and interviewed.

Yeah, I think there are three things we're going to learn.
I think, first, there are more whistleblowers, and their effort to blow the whistle on the Biden family goes back much earlier.
Next week, I'll make public some documents showing that the first whistleblowers approached the United States government from the banking community in and around November of 2016, and they provided some very damning information.
Why was JPMorgan filing all of these suspicious activity reports?
They provided the Securities and Exchange Commission, these whistleblowers did, the reasons why there was so much suspicion going on in the banking community about Hunter Biden's transactions.
So, what it means is that the knowledge inside the government goes of potential problems around Hunter Biden and his business deals goes all the way back to 2016, an earlier whistleblower, much earlier than the IRS agents that came forward in 2020.
The second thing I think will happen is that those IRS whistleblowers are in the process of conveying new information to the House Ways and Means Committee.
There are presentations and documents that were used to have these discussions with prosecutors, including a presentation that prosecutors built on why they thought Hunter Biden should be prosecuted.
Seeing that become public is going to remind people all the more that, hey, the prosecutors were for prosecuting Hunter Biden until they suddenly were against it.
And that's going to call into greater question what may have happened in that window between when they wanted to prosecute him and when they moved and pivoted to that timeframe.
I think the third element is there are people coming forward in the Justice Department now that are raising concerns about two special counsels.
What was going on in Weiss's office?
Officials in his office working around him, according to the whistleblowers.
That's something the IRS whistleblowers couldn't see.
There are other whistleblowers that are making approaches now about that.
And then there's some new information that's been coming forward.
In fact, that for the DOJ.
And that is, we do know that Jay Bratt, according to White House records, and you've written about this, was meeting with White House Counsel's office of the Biden administration while they were prosecuting President Biden's primary opponent.
And people have to remember the story we broke about eight months ago.
It was Joe Biden who triggered the criminal investigation of Donald Trump on the classified records.
He sent an instruction to the National Archives to send a referral over to the FBI.
Joe Biden sick the FBI on Donald Trump.
That can't be lost.
And Jay Bratt is meeting in that timeframe around when that referral comes.
That is the third thing that whistleblowers are highlighting, that there may have been some funny business on the Donald Trump side of this investigation, even as there were funny business in the opposite direction going on with Hunter Biden.
Those are all serious things.
They're all going to be checked out, but those are the type of whistleblowers that are beginning to emerge.
